Our markdown rendering runs through Inkmill, licensed from Quillbarrow Systems. Contract renews annually in March. Do not upgrade the renderer without checking the compatibility matrix; Quillbarrow breaks extension APIs between minor versions. Sandbox licenses are pooled — release yours when done. Outages on their side are not our SLA, but log them anyway for the renewal negotiation. Feature requests go through the quarterly vendor call, not ad hoc. For licensing questions or to report a rendering defect upstream, email the vendor liaison.

escalation mailbox, kaweg-kahif: druwyn.sordor@nelvroworks.corp

Subject: Parchmill cut-over wrap-up

Hi — quick summary for your review. We cut over to the new Parchmill markdown pipeline last night with no rollbacks. Sanitization now happens pre-cache, so stale unsafe HTML can't leak from old entries; we also purged the render cache entirely. One straggler worker ran the old build for ten minutes, already terminated. The production pipeline currently runs with these settings.

config for bawip-badup:
ULAAEL_HOST=ulaael.zemvarsys.internal
ULAAEL_PORT=8000

Finance Review Summary — Loyalty Overhaul, Merrowvale Retail

Redemption costs down 9% after the Starpath programme redesign. Enrolment up 14%; breakage within forecast. One-off migration cost of 1.2m absorbed in Q2. Tier thresholds to be reviewed at year-end. No further capital required. Programme economics support the confidential initiative outlined below.

board note of kageg-tajef: Headcount on the Quenael team goes from 59 to 80 by the end of August. Gross margin on Quenael came in at 28 percent against a plan of 39 percent.